                                When you're up by a large enough margin that you're assured of winning the game, you should run the ball every play, and wait until the playclock runs down fully. This means you can take 40 seconds off the clock for every little 4 yard chunk of yardage, and end the game in the fewest number of plays possible, giving both teams fewer opportunities to keep scoring. (This is actually the optimal strategy when you're leading by a large margin, anyway.) Additionally, you should not involve your starting quarterback in sneak plays during garbage time, because that risks an injury for the sole purpose of padding your scoring margin.

                                What the Patriots are doing is trying to win by the largest possible margin, not trying to win.
